Can you repair just one section of pipe in Merlin, or do I need a whole repipe?
Often just the failed section. If the surrounding pipe is still sound and the leak is isolated, a spot repair on your Merlin line is far cheaper than a full repipe. Our Josephine County plumbers will tell you honestly when a Merlin repair beats a repipe — and never push a whole-home repipe you don't need. When the pipe is old galvanized steel throughout, we'll walk you through why repiping pays off long term.
Is it safe to fix a burst pipe or water heater myself in Merlin?
For a burst pipe, shut off your main water valve first, then call us — but repairs on gas water heaters, sewer lines, and pressurized supply lines are best left to a licensed plumber. Gas connections, scalding water, and code-required venting make DIY genuinely risky. How long does a water heater installation take in Merlin?
A standard tank water heater swap in Merlin is typically completed in 2–4 hours in one visit, including hauling away the old unit. Tankless conversions across Josephine County take longer because of gas and venting upgrades; your Merlin plumber gives an accurate time window when we quote.

I have no hot water in Merlin — what should I do?
First check the basics: on a gas unit, see whether the pilot or burner is lit; on an electric unit, check the breaker and the reset button on the thermostat.
